Pocono Mountain Regional police reported on the following incidents.

• On Feb. 19 at 11:37 p.m. a woman called police and advised she was still at work but received several messages from her husband not to come home. The woman said her husband left messages advising her that he had bolted the doors shut and if she called the police he would kill her.

Later the wife came to the police station and officers heard the messages sent to her by her husband. Police then went to the residence, along King Arthur Road in Blakeslee, and took the husband, Patrick Rubio Jr., 60, into custody without incident.

He was charged with terroristic threats and harassment by communications.

• On Feb. 20 about 8 a.m. police went to a residence along Cross Street in Pocono Lake for a warrant service.

On scene, officers took Bianca Colon, 24, of the Cross Street address, into custody on an active warrant issued out of Cumberland County, for forgery.

Colon was placed in the county prison in Snydersville on the warrant.
